How often should you get an oil change?

  • Follow the interval in your owner's manual for the most accurate recommendation for your 2010 Hyundai Sonata; intervals vary with driving habits and oil type.
  • Common guidance: every 5,000–7,500 miles for conventional oil and up to 7,500–10,000 miles for full-synthetic oil under normal driving conditions.
  • Severe driving (short trips, heavy loads, extreme heat) may require more frequent changes—our technicians will advise based on your driving profile.

How much oil does a 2010 Hyundai Sonata need?

  • Capacity varies slightly by engine and filter; the 2010 Hyundai Sonata typically requires approximately 4.5–5.5 quarts of oil.
